Review of Kit Kittredge: An American Girl (2008) by Larry T — 17 Aug 2008
A pleasant "life lessons" movie that is better than expected and has more depth than one usually sees in movies targeted to the tween audience. Breslin is good, but credit has to go to her sidekicks Davenport and Mills.
